For the record I hate UPS and try to refrain from using them at all costs. However, most times its the seller/packer to blame for **** like that.

I spent over 2 hours packing my FM exhaust that I sold on ebay. I watched the UPS driver hurl it into the truck and kick it into place (I really had to hold my temper there). The FM hood I sold, that took a total of about 3 hours, maybe 4.....guy got it yesterday and said it was the best packaging he has ever received on a hood. Same with the exhaust....no problems.

If the time is taken to pack the **** properly, the delivery guys can really hammer the thing around before they **** anything up. Like I said I HATE UPS, but I've learned over the years that you need to pack **** like its gonna be dropped 10ft onto cement....then run over by a truck.

In the past 2 months I've packed up 52 things that I sold on ebay. That includes the exhaust, hood, 2 intercoolers, manifold, wheels, video games, etc etc.

I went on USPS.com and ordered a ******* TON of free boxes. I have over 150 boxes in my basement, probably 15 different shapes and sizes...all for free. And for packing, I use the paper they roll out on the doctor's benches, that thin paper **** that always rips when you sit on it. That stuff is crazy cheap and when you crinkle it up, bingo, best packing material for the $$$.

When I shipped like a dozen servers I just used old blankets. I love to pack **** and do the whole shipping process, its just getting motivated to pack up X amount of boxes that day that sucks.
